Design Ideas for Wedding Mugs
1. Monogram Magic

Monograms are a timeless and elegant choice for wedding mugs. They can feature your initials, the first letter of your new last name, or a special symbol that represents your love. Consider using a script font for a romantic touch or a bold, modern font for a contemporary feel.
2. Love-Themed Designs
Embrace the spirit of your wedding with love-themed designs. This could be a simple "Love" or "Mr. & Mrs." inscription, a heart shape, or even a cute cartoon of a couple. You could also incorporate your wedding date or a special quote.

3. Nature-Inspired Motifs
If you're having a rustic, bohemian, or garden-themed wedding, consider mugs adorned with nature-inspired designs. Think flowers, leaves, birds, or even a whimsical forest scene. These mugs can double as wedding favors, setting the tone for your eco-conscious celebration.
4. Cultural or Heritage-Inspired Designs

Honor your heritage or cultural background with mugs that reflect your roots. This could be a traditional pattern, a symbol, or a phrase in your native language. This unique touch will make your wedding mugs truly one-of-a-kind.
Choosing the Perfect Mugs for Your Wedding
















Once you've decided on your design, it's time to choose the perfect mugs. Here are some factors to consider:
- Material: Ceramic is the most common and affordable option, but you could also consider mugs made from wood, stainless steel, or even glass for a unique touch.
- Size: Standard mugs hold about 10-12 oz, but you could also opt for larger or smaller sizes depending on your needs.
- Color: While white is the most common choice for wedding mugs, consider colored mugs to match your wedding theme or add a pop of color to your celebration.
- Budget: Determine your budget per mug, including the cost of design and customization. This will help you narrow down your options.
Consider creating a mug design inspiration board using tools like Pinterest or Canva. This will help you visualize your ideas and make informed decisions. Don't forget to order samples to ensure the quality and design meet your expectations.
